This is how we maintain our sanity.)\n  **\n\n\n\n\n\n--\u003e\n\nTerraform Module to run ansible playbooks.\n\n\n\u003e [!TIP]\n\u003e #### 👽 Use Atmos with Terraform\n\u003e Cloud Posse uses [`atmos`](https://atmos.tools) to easily orchestrate multiple environments using Terraform. \u003cbr/\u003e\n\u003e Works with [Github Actions](https://atmos.tools/integrations/github-actions/), [Atlantis](https://atmos.tools/integrations/atlantis), or [Spacelift](https://atmos.tools/integrations/spacelift).\n\u003e\n\u003e \u003cdetails\u003e\n\u003e \u003csummary\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eWatch demo of using Atmos with Terraform\u003c/strong\u003e\u003c/summary\u003e\n\u003e \u003cimg src=\"https://github.com/cloudposse/atmos/blob/main/docs/demo.gif?raw=true\"/\u003e\u003cbr/\u003e\n\u003e \u003ci\u003eExample of running \u003ca href=\"https://atmos.tools\"\u003e\u003ccode\u003eatmos\u003c/code\u003e\u003c/a\u003e to manage infrastructure from our \u003ca href=\"https://atmos.tools/quick-start/\"\u003eQuick Start\u003c/a\u003e tutorial.\u003c/i\u003e\n\u003e \u003c/detalis\u003e\n\n\n\n\n\n## Usage\n\n### Add special section to the playbook\n\nYou must add this section on the top of all playbooks that will be used for provisioning.\n\nThis will add a dynamic inventory to target the host that needs provisioning.\n\ne.g. `../ansible/playbooks/playbook.yml`\n\n* Create a runtime inventorty with an ip address of a host\n* Wait for target host is ready for ssh connection\n\n```yaml\n\n---\n- hosts: localhost\n  gather_facts: True\n  check_mode: no\n  tasks:\n  - name: Add public ip addresses to an dynamic inventory\n    add_host:\n      name: \"{{ host }}\"\n      groups: all\n\n  - local_action: wait_for port=22 host=\"{{ host }}\" search_regex=OpenSSH delay=10\n\n- hosts: all\n  gather_facts: False\n  check_mode: no\n  become: True\n  tasks:\n  - name: Install python 2.7\n    raw: \u003e\n      test -e /usr/bin/python ||\n      (\n        (test -e /usr/bin/apt-get \u0026\u0026 (apt-get -y update \u0026\u0026 apt-get install -y python)) ||\n        (test -e /usr/bin/yum \u0026\u0026 (yum makecache fast \u0026\u0026 yum install -y python))\n      )\n    args:\n      creates: /usr/bin/python\n```\n\n### Create an aws instance\n\n```hcl\nresource \"aws_instance\" \"web\" {\n  ami           = \"ami-408c7f28\"\n  instance_type = \"t1.micro\"\n  tags {\n    Name        = test1\n  }\n}\n```\n\n### Apply the provisioner module to this resource\n\n```hcl\nmodule \"ansible_provisioner\" {\n  source    = \"github.com/cloudposse/tf_ansible\"\n\n  arguments = [\"--user=ubuntu\"]\n  envs      = [\"host=${aws_instance.web.public_ip}\"]\n  playbook  = \"../ansible/playbooks/test.yml\"\n  dry_run   = false\n\n}\n```\n\n\u003e [!IMPORTANT]\n\u003e In Cloud Posse's examples, we avoid pinning modules to specific versions to prevent discrepancies between the documentation\n\u003e and the latest released versions. However, for your own projects, we strongly advise pinning each module to the exact version\n\u003e you're using. This practice ensures the stability of your infrastructure. Additionally, we recommend implementing a systematic\n\u003e approach for updating versions to avoid unexpected changes.\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\u003c!-- markdownlint-disable --\u003e\n## Makefile Targets\n```text\nAvailable targets:\n\n  help                                Help screen\n  help/all                            Display help for all targets\n  help/short                          This help short screen\n  lint                                Lint terraform code\n\n```\n\u003c!-- markdownlint-restore --\u003e\n\u003c!-- markdownlint-disable --\u003e\n## Requirements\n\n| Name | Version |\n|------|---------|\n| \u003ca name=\"requirement_terraform\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[terraform](#requirement\\_terraform) | \u003e= 0.12 |\n| \u003ca name=\"requirement_archive\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[archive](#requirement\\_archive) | ~\u003e 2.2.0 |\n| \u003ca name=\"requirement_null\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[null](#requirement\\_null) | ~\u003e 3.2.0 |\n| \u003ca name=\"requirement_random\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[random](#requirement\\_random) | ~\u003e 3.6.0 |\n\n## Providers\n\n| Name | Version |\n|------|---------|\n| \u003ca name=\"provider_archive\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[archive](#provider\\_archive) | ~\u003e 2.2.0 |\n| \u003ca name=\"provider_null\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[null](#provider\\_null) | ~\u003e 3.2.0 |\n| \u003ca name=\"provider_random\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[random](#provider\\_random) | ~\u003e 3.6.0 |\n\n## Modules\n\nNo modules.\n\n## Resources\n\n| Name | Type |\n|------|------|\n| [null_resource.cleanup](https://registry.terraform.io/providers/hashicorp/null/latest/docs/resources/resource) | resource |\n| [null_resource.provisioner](https://registry.terraform.io/providers/hashicorp/null/latest/docs/resources/resource) | resource |\n| [random_id.default](https://registry.terraform.io/providers/hashicorp/random/latest/docs/resources/id) | resource |\n| [archive_file.default](https://registry.terraform.io/providers/hashicorp/archive/latest/docs/data-sources/file) | data source |\n\n## Inputs\n\n| Name | Description | Type | Default | Required |\n|------|-------------|------|---------|:--------:|\n| \u003ca name=\"input_arguments\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[arguments](#input\\_arguments) | Arguments | `list(string)` | `[]` | no |\n| \u003ca name=\"input_dry_run\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[dry\\_run](#input\\_dry\\_run) | Do dry run | `bool` | `true` | no |\n| \u003ca name=\"input_envs\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[envs](#input\\_envs) | Environment variables | `list(string)` | `[]` | no |\n| \u003ca name=\"input_playbook\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[playbook](#input\\_playbook) | Playbook to run | `string` | `\"\"` | no |\n\n## Outputs\n\n| Name | Description |\n|------|-------------|\n| \u003ca name=\"output_arguments\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[arguments](#output\\_arguments) | Arguments |\n| \u003ca name=\"output_envs\"\u003e\u003c/a\u003e [envs](#output\\_envs) | Environment variables |\n\u003c!-- markdownlint-restore --\u003e\n\n\n## Related Projects\n\nCheck out these related projects.\n\n- [terraform-null-label](https://github.com/cloudposse/terraform-null-label) - Terraform Module to define a consistent naming convention by (namespace, stage, name, [attributes])\n\n\n\u003e [!TIP]\n\u003e #### Use Terraform Reference Architectures for AWS\n\u003e\n\u003e Use Cloud Posse's ready-to-go [terraform architecture blueprints](https://cloudposse.com/reference-architecture/) for AWS to get up and running quickly.\n\u003e\n\u003e ✅ We build it together with your team.\u003cbr/\u003e\n\u003e ✅ Your team owns everything.\u003cbr/\u003e\n\u003e ✅ 100% Open Source and backed by fanatical support.\u003cbr/\u003e\n\u003e\n\u003e \u003ca href=\"https://cpco.io/commercial-support?utm_source=github\u0026utm_medium=readme\u0026utm_campaign=cloudposse/terraform-null-ansible\u0026utm_content=commercial_support\"\u003e\u003cimg alt=\"Request Quote\" src=\"https://img.shields.io/badge/request%20quote-success.svg?style=for-the-badge\"/\u003e\u003c/a\u003e\n\u003e \u003cdetails\u003e\u003csummary\u003e📚 \u003cstrong\u003eLearn More\u003c/strong\u003e\u003c/summary\u003e\n\u003e\n\u003e \u003cbr/\u003e\n\u003e\n\u003e Cloud Posse is the leading [**DevOps Accelerator**](https://cpco.io/commercial-support?utm_source=github\u0026utm_medium=readme\u0026utm_campaign=cloudposse/terraform-null-ansible\u0026utm_content=commercial_support) for funded startups and enterprises.\n\u003e\n\u003e *Your team can operate like a pro today.*\n\u003e\n\u003e Ensure that your team succeeds by using Cloud Posse's proven process and turnkey blueprints.
